**Ticket: tailcat v2.4 signature verification failed**

External plugin authors report that tailcat, our internal log-tailing CLI, rejects the latest plugin bundle with a signature mismatch. The Orvane build farm rotated certificates last week, so bundles signed against the old chain now fail. Re-sign your plugins and verify against the current key below.

release key, taduf-yajef: bky13_uGiieNoy5KKUY

Subject: Validator plugin system — new owner

Hi support folks,

Heads up: ownership of the Sieveworks validator plugin system is changing hands. Tickets about custom validators, plugin install errors, or the schema registry should no longer come to me after Friday. The docs are unchanged and the triage queue stays the same — just reassign to the new owner instead of pinging me. Thanks for all the patience during the 2.x mess. The person taking over is named below.

approver of tawip-bagap = Holdor Silath

☐ First-day studio orientation: walk the new starter to Studio 3 on the lower ground floor, where the Wrenfield training videos are recorded. Show them the booking screen by the door, the quiet-light protocol, and where to store lapel mics. The studio door stays locked outside bookings; they'll need the keypad code, which is listed below.

badge for tahog-kagaf: bdg-KV-0